HTXAPI市场数据查询教程:实时行情、深度数据、K线分析

发布于 2025-01-10 20:02:59 · 阅读量: 100872

HTXAPI如何进行市场数据查询

在加密货币交易所的世界里,获取实时市场数据是交易决策的关键。而HTXAPI作为HTX交易平台提供的接口,能够让用户便捷地查询市场数据。今天,我们就来深入探讨一下如何通过HTXAPI进行市场数据查询,帮助你更好地把握行情动向,提升交易效率。

1. HTXAPI概述

HTXAPI是HTX交易所提供的RESTful接口,它允许开发者和用户通过API访问平台上的各种市场数据,进行自动化交易或数据分析。它提供的市场数据包括交易对的最新成交价、24小时内的价格波动、成交量等信息,非常适合做量化分析和实时监控。

HTXAPI的接口非常灵活,可以支持多种市场数据查询,包括实时价格、深度信息、K线数据、成交记录等,涵盖了几乎所有你在交易时需要了解的市场信息。

2. 如何进行市场数据查询

2.1 获取市场行情信息

要查询市场行情信息,首先需要调用/market/tickers接口。这是一个非常常用的接口,可以返回所有交易对的最新行情数据。返回的数据包括每个交易对的最新成交价格、涨跌幅、24小时交易量等重要信息。

请求示例:

http GET https://api.htx.com/api/v2/market/tickers

返回示例:

json { "status": "ok", "data": { "BTC_USDT": { "high": "46000", "low": "43000", "last": "44000", "change": "1000", "volume": "5000", "ask": "44010", "bid": "43990" }, "ETH_USDT": { "high": "3200", "low": "2900", "last": "3100", "change": "50", "volume": "10000", "ask": "3105", "bid": "3095" } } }

在返回的数据中,你可以看到last字段代表最新成交价格,change字段代表价格变化,volume则是24小时的成交量。

2.2 获取市场深度数据

如果你需要更深入地了解市场的买卖情况,可以通过/market/depth接口获取市场深度数据。这些数据展示了当前订单簿的买卖挂单情况,帮助你判断市场的流动性。

请求示例:

http GET https://api.htx.com/api/v2/market/depth?symbol=BTC_USDT&type=step0

返回示例:

json { "status": "ok", "data": { "asks": [ ["44010", "1"], ["44020", "2"], ["44030", "3"] ], "bids": [ ["43990", "1.5"], ["43980", "2.5"], ["43970", "5"] ] } }

返回的asks代表卖单(从低到高),bids代表买单(从高到低)。每个订单的格式是[价格, 数量],这些数据可以帮助你判断市场的供需情况,做出更精准的交易决策。

2.3 获取K线数据

K线图是交易者用来分析价格走势的重要工具。HTXAPI也提供了K线数据查询接口,通过/market/candles接口,你可以获取指定时间周期的K线数据,通常以分钟、小时、日为单位。

请求示例:

http GET https://api.htx.com/api/v2/market/candles?symbol=BTC_USDT&interval=1h

返回示例:

json { "status": "ok", "data": [ ["1630995600000", "44000", "44500", "43800", "44100", "100"], ["1630999200000", "44100", "44600", "44000", "44400", "150"] ] }

返回的数据中,每一项代表一个K线,包括时间戳、开盘价、最高价、最低价、收盘价和成交量。

2.4 获取成交记录

若你需要查看某一交易对的历史成交数据,可以使用/market/deals接口查询。这些成交记录包括成交时间、成交价格以及成交量,是分析市场动态的重要参考。

请求示例:

http GET https://api.htx.com/api/v2/market/deals?symbol=BTC_USDT

返回示例:

json { "status": "ok", "data": [ {"price": "44000", "amount": "0.5", "time": 1630995600000}, {"price": "44100", "amount": "1.0", "time": 1630999200000} ] }

每一条记录都包括了成交的价格、数量和时间戳。

3. HTXAPI的市场数据优势

3.1 实时更新

HTXAPI提供的市场数据是实时更新的,基本没有延迟。这样你可以及时获取到最新的市场信息,从而做出更加灵活的交易决策。

3.2 数据全面

HTXAPI不仅提供价格、成交量等基本的市场信息,还能查询市场深度、K线图和成交记录等详细数据,为用户提供全方位的市场分析。

3.3 高效性

HTXAPI基于RESTful架构,接口响应速度快,支持高并发请求,适合高频交易和量化分析使用。

4. 如何接入HTXAPI

要使用HTXAPI,你首先需要注册HTX交易所账户,并生成API密钥。然后,你可以使用这些密钥进行API请求。注意,接口有调用次数限制,需要合理分配请求频率。

使用HTXAPI时,可以选择常见的编程语言(如Python、JavaScript)进行接入。HTX官方提供了SDK和文档,帮助开发者快速上手。

5. 小贴士

  • 查询市场数据时,尽量避免频繁地请求接口,避免触发API调用限制。
  • 在进行交易决策时,结合多项市场数据进行综合分析,避免单一指标误导判断。
  • 如果有条件,可以使用WebSocket接口进行实时数据推送,减少频繁请求的负担。

以上就是通过HTXAPI进行市场数据查询的基本方法,无论你是初学者还是经验丰富的交易员,都可以通过这些接口获取到准确、及时的市场信息,助力你的交易策略和决策。

Gate.io Logo 加入 Gate.io,注册赢取最高$6666迎新任务奖励!